site stats

Ternary huffman code

WebGenerate Ternary Huffman Codes Use the code dictionary generator for Huffman coder function to generate binary and ternary Huffman codes. Specify a symbol alphabet vector and a symbol probability vector. symbols = (1:5); % Alphabet vector prob = [.3 .3 .2 .1 .1]; % Symbol probability vector WebTernary Huffman code based on entropy. Cirebon is chosen because it is a regional language that has intersection of Sundanese and Javanese. This entropy value then becomes the reference level of the

Generate Huffman code dictionary for source with known …

WebHuffman code for All the characters; Average code length for the given String; Length of the encoded string (i) Huffman Code for All the Characters. In order to determine the code for each character, first, we construct a Huffman tree. Step 1: Make pairs of characters and their frequencies. (a, 5), (b, 2), (c, 1), (d, 1), (r, 2) Web22 Feb 2024 · What is a ternary Huffman code? Ternary Tree or 3-ary-tree is a Tree in which each node has either 0 or 3 children (labeled as LEFT Child, MID Child, RIGHT Child). In … is there a nascar race today may 1 2022 https://jimmypirate.com

Huffman codes over non binary alphabets - Stack Overflow

Web18 Mar 2024 · a The mapping rule from 0–1 binary code to ternary Huffman code then to A-T-C-G quaternary DNA code in Goldman’s encoding/decoding method. b Sequence structure of Goldman’s encoding/decoding method. Full size image. Based on Goldman’s work, Bornholt et al. successfully introduced RAID ... Web16 Dec 2024 · Two ternary Huffman codes. coding-theory. 1,206. Here’s a hint to get you started. The two ternary trees that generate the two ternary Huffman codes are: These are the only full ternary trees with 7 leaves. You need to figure out what conditions on p 1, …, p 7 would lead to each of these trees. 1,206. Web9 Jun 2024 · My codes are these: ( A = 0, B = 10, C = 111, D = 1101, E = 11000, F = 11001) Although average length of both codes are the same and is equal to 2, the codes are different (for example in the first one, the length of C is 4, but in the second one, its length is 3). I wanted to know why this difference happens and which one is correct and standard? i identify as a walmart bag

Huffman codes over non binary alphabets - Stack Overflow

Category:Generate Huffman code dictionary for source with known probabili…

Tags:Ternary huffman code

Ternary huffman code

Huffman Coding Calculator - Compression Tree …

WebHere, a new one pass Algorithm for Decoding adaptive Huffman ternary tree codes was implemented. To reduce the memory size and fasten the process of searching for a symbol in a Huffman tree, we exploited the property of the encoded symbols and proposed a memory efficient data structure to represent the codeword length of Huffman ternary tree. WebThe Huffman code-tree can be constructed both by bottom -up method (in the above example) t op-down method 3.6.3. Huffman codes satisfy the prefix-condition: uniquely …

Ternary huffman code

Did you know?

Web14 May 2024 · Here, a new one pass Algorithm for Decoding adaptive Huffman ternary tree codes was implemented. To reduce the memory size and fasten the process of searching for a symbol in a Huffman tree, we ... Web30 Nov 2011 · 1 Answer. I know little about the huffman tree but instead to use 0 and 1 to mark the branches in a ternary tree I would use the letters A,B and C for each branches. Then I can traverse the tree for a letter and remember the codeword for example: ABBCA. It's a tenary tree and if my answer is good you must accept it.

Web7 Aug 2015 · 358k 101 887 1056. Obvious approach is to try it out on some data with 3-ary and 4-ary trees, and compare compression to the standard huffman encoding and the … Web0.73%. From the lesson. Lossless Compression. In this module we introduce the problem of image and video compression with a focus on lossless compression. Topics include: elements of information theory, Huffman coding, run-length coding and fax, arithmetic coding, dictionary techniques, and predictive coding. Introduction 19:36.

WebNonbinary Huffman Codes • The code elements are coming from an alphabet with m>2 letters • Observations 1. The m symbols that occur least frequently will have the same length 2. The m symbols with the lowest probability differ only in the last position • Example: ternary Huffman code for a source with six letters WebThe idea of extended Huffman coding is to encode a sequence of source symbols instead of individual symbols. The alphabet size of the source is artificially increased in order to …

WebIt is suboptimal in the sense that it does not achieve the lowest possible expected code word length like Huffman coding. In Shannon–Fano coding, the symbols are arranged in order from the most probable to the least probable, and then divided into two sets whose total probabilities are as close as possible to being equal. All symbols then ...

Web1 Mar 2024 · This study proposes an analysis of the entropy of the Cirebon language text for text compression using the Ternary Huffman Code algorithm and shows the entropy value is 2.508 bits per symbol, with an expected code length of 2.565 bit per symbol. Entropy is a statistical parameter that measures how much average information is generated for each … i identify as non bidenary hatWebFigure 2: Diagram for designing the ternary Hu man code for X in Exercise 5.4. Table 2: Ternary Hu man code for X X Code x1 0 x2 1 x3 20 x4 21 x5 220 x6 221 x7 222 Using the … i identify as a lawn mowerWebUse one bit for representing internal or leaf node, which is $$2n - 1$$ bits. 16.3-7 Generalize Huffman’s algorithm to ternary codewords (i.e., codewords using the symbols 0, 1, and 2), and prove that it yields optimal ternary codes. Merge three nodes. 16.3-8 i identify as an apache helicopter shirtWebGeneralize Huffman's algorithm to ternary codewords (i.e., codewords using the symbols $0$, $1$, and $2$), and prove that it yields optimal ternary codes. Instead of grouping … i identify as non bidenary pngWebThe Huffman code uses the frequency of appearance of letters in the text, calculate and sort the characters from the most frequent to the least frequent. Example: The message … i identify as a womanWeb18 Mar 2024 · Goldman’s encoding and decoding method belong to an improved “bit-base” mapping rule of DNA storage. Compared with the Church method, the 0–1 binary codes of … is there an a sharphttp://paper.ijcsns.org/07_book/200901/20090145.pdf i identify as non bidenary mug